Stepping onto the court in these ASICS Women’s Upcourt 6 Volleyball Shoes, I immediately noticed how snug they felt out of the box. They run small for some, so I’d recommend sizing up half a size if you’re between sizes, which turned out to be a smart move for me.
The black and white design is sleek, but it’s the breathable mesh underlays that really caught my attention.
The mesh keeps my feet cool during intense rallies, preventing that sticky, overheated feeling. Plus, I appreciated how lightweight they are—they don’t weigh you down when you’re sprinting or jumping.
The sockliner, made with sustainable solution dyeing, feels plush yet supportive, adding to the overall comfort without sacrificing eco-consciousness.
During quick lateral movements, these shoes felt surprisingly stable thanks to their firm grip and solid sole. I didn’t slip even on the more polished court surfaces.
The cushioning is just right—soft enough to absorb impact but firm enough for quick pushes and stops.
They’re versatile enough for indoor volleyball, and I like how easy they are to slip on and off. The only downside I noticed is the sizing—definitely size up if you have wider feet or prefer a little more room.
Also, being a bit snug initially, they need a short break-in period.
Overall, these shoes deliver great support, breathability, and eco-friendly features at a friendly price. They’re a solid pick for anyone serious about their game without breaking the bank.

I was surprised to find how much the Mizuno Wave Momentum 3 feels like a custom glove for your foot the moment you slip them on. The snug fit of the DynamotionFit Bootie construction instantly made me feel locked in, almost like the shoe was hugging my foot in all the right places.
What really caught me off guard was the level of cushioning from the MIZUNO ENERZY foam. I expected it to be soft but maybe a bit squishy, but instead it offers a perfect balance of softness and resilience, giving me confidence during quick cuts and jumps.
The MIZUNO WAVE plate is a game-changer. Every landings felt stable, and it dispersed impact so smoothly I almost forgot I was wearing a high-performance volleyball shoe.
Plus, the Dura Shield toe protection kept my toes safe from friction, which is a huge plus for intense games.
Breathability is another highlight. The Intercool ventilation system kept my feet cool and dry, even during long rallies.
I didn’t experience that usual sweaty, sticky feeling, which made a noticeable difference in comfort.
At $155, these shoes are on the pricier side, but the combination of stability, comfort, and breathability makes them worth considering. They feel sturdy yet lightweight, so you don’t sacrifice agility for support.
If you’re serious about improving your game and want a shoe that adapts to your movement, the Wave Momentum 3 is a strong pick. Just keep in mind that the fit might be a bit snug for wider feet.
What Features Should You Consider When Choosing the Best Alphabounce Shoe for Volleyball?
When selecting the best Alphabounce shoe for volleyball, several key features should be considered to ensure optimal performance and comfort.
- Cushioning: The shoe should provide adequate cushioning to absorb impact during jumps and landings. Alphabounce technology offers a responsive foam that enhances comfort and reduces fatigue, making it ideal for the quick, dynamic movements in volleyball.
- Stability: Look for shoes that offer a stable base to help with lateral movements and sudden changes in direction. A well-designed midsole and supportive upper structure can prevent ankle roll and improve overall balance on the court.
- Traction: The outsole must have a tread pattern that provides excellent grip on indoor surfaces. A rubber outsole with a herringbone pattern often offers the best traction, allowing players to pivot and sprint effectively without slipping.
- Fit: A snug but comfortable fit is essential to enhance performance and prevent blisters. The Alphabounce line typically features a sock-like upper that adapts to the foot shape, ensuring a secure fit throughout intense play.
- Breathability: Proper ventilation is crucial to keep feet cool and dry during long matches. Look for shoes with mesh panels or breathable materials that promote airflow, reducing moisture buildup and enhancing comfort.
- Weight: Lightweight shoes can improve agility and speed on the court. The best Alphabounce shoes for volleyball should strike a balance between being lightweight while still providing adequate support and cushioning.
